Synthetic dataset of security incidents involving wearable medical devices in African healthcare contexts, paired with secure baseline records. Wearable health devices (fitness trackers, smartwatches, continuous glucose monitors) are proliferating in Africa but security research has not kept pace with adoption. Research Gap Addressed
